Bhadrapada Purnima 2025 – Date, Significance, Rituals, and Spiritual Meaning

Bhadrapada Purnima is the full moon day in the Hindu month of Bhadrapada, considered highly auspicious for spiritual practices, fasting, and charity. In 2025, it will be observed on Sunday, 7th September, and uniquely coincides with a partial lunar eclipse (Chandra Grahan) and Anant Chaturdashi, making the day spiritually charged and cosmically significant.

Line Design

Bhadrapada Purnima 2025 – Date and Tithi

  • Purnima Tithi Begins: 6th September 2025 at 11:02 PM
  • Purnima Tithi Ends: 7th September 2025 at 9:51 PM
  • Main Observance: Sunday, 7th September 2025
  • Coinciding Event: Partial Lunar Eclipse (Chandra Grahan) visible in India
  • Sutak Begins: 7th September 2025 at 10:43 AM IST

Note: Due to the eclipse, all rituals must be completed before Sutak begins.

Religious Significance of Bhadrapada Purnima

Bhadrapada Purnima holds importance in both Vaishnavite and Shaivite traditions, and it marks:

  • The conclusion of Pitru Paksha preparations and entry into Shraddha Paksha in some regions
  • The final Purnima of Chaturmas, the holy four-month penance and devotion period
  • A powerful day for performing Purnima Vrat, Satyanarayan Puja, and charity

It is also associated with the worship of:

  • Lord Vishnu (especially Satyanarayan form)
  • Maharishi Kashyapa
  • The Moon deity (Chandra Dev) during the evening darshan

Rituals and Observances on Bhadrapada Purnima

Here’s how Bhadrapada Purnima is traditionally observed:

  1. Early Morning Snan
    Take a holy bath in a river, lake, or with Ganga-jal at home.
  2. Purnima Vrat
    Observe a day-long fast from sunrise to moonrise, followed by puja and prasad.
  3. Satyanarayan Puja
    Read the Satyanarayan Katha, offer fruits and sweets, perform aarti with family.
  4. Chandra Darshan
    After moonrise (post-eclipse), offer water, white flowers, and rice to Chandra Dev.
  5. Charity (Daan)
    Donate food, clothes, or dakshina to Brahmins or the needy before eclipse starts.

What Makes Bhadrapada Purnima 2025 Special?

  • It aligns with Anant Chaturdashi and Ganesh Visarjan, adding layers of observance
  • A partial lunar eclipse (Chandra Grahan) occurs, making the day energetically potent
  • Sutak timings must be respected, and pujas should be completed before 10:43 AM IST

How to Observe Bhadrapada Purnima at Home

Even in a modern lifestyle, you can follow these steps:

  • Wake up early and offer water to Surya
  • Perform a simple Satyanarayan Puja or chant Vishnu Sahasranama
  • Observe silence, journaling, or light mantra japa
  • Donate sweets, rice, or clothes to someone in need
  • After the eclipse, if the moon is visible, perform Chandra Arghya and chant Chandra Gayatri
